Leeds v Tottenham: match preview

As a Tottenham player Ryan Mason became accustomed to hearing his old manager, Mauricio Pochettino, sing Marcelo Bielsa’s praises. Back then Mason could hardly have envisaged leading Spurs against Bielsa’s Leeds at Elland Road in his capacity as the team’s 29-year-old interim manager. Or that Tottenham’s hopes of European qualification could rest on victory in West Yorkshire. Much may hinge on whether Harry Kane or Patrick Bamford triumphs in a much anticipated battle of two strikers whose importance to their respective teams simply cannot be underestimated. Bamford will be hoping to not only propel Leeds into the top 10 but secure himself a late place alongside Kane in England’s European Championship squad. Louise Taylor
